Transaction d8c94d890ee3c14e249f74aed519d88995c4d46e42c17410bd2d547f42e63cc8

1 Input
2 Outputs
  • d8c94d890ee3c14e249f74aed519d88995c4d46e42c17410bd2d547f42e63cc8:0
  • value  17958451
    address  3HCieX8jUmeoaxqLFUycFPcH6VGLL5g5uL
  • d8c94d890ee3c14e249f74aed519d88995c4d46e42c17410bd2d547f42e63cc8:1
  • value  10778644
    address  1D71VdBdb8AVYPKDAfor557sywNfqtxPKR